DocuClipper features and specs

  • Ease of Use
    DocuClipper offers a user-friendly interface, making it simple for users to navigate and operate without extensive training.
  • Automation
    It automates the extraction of data from PDFs and digital documents, saving time and reducing the need for manual data entry.
  • Integration Capabilities
    DocuClipper integrates well with various other software and platforms, enhancing its utility and allowing users to streamline their workflow.
  • Accuracy
    The software is designed to accurately extract data, minimizing errors that often occur with manual entry.
  • Customization
    Users can customize templates to suit specific document types, allowing flexibility and personalized use.

Possible disadvantages of DocuClipper

  • Cost
    The cost of using DocuClipper may be prohibitive for some smaller businesses or individual users.
  • Limited Free Version
    The free version offers limited features, which may not be sufficient for many users, necessitating a paid subscription for full functionality.
  • Learning Curve
    Although it's generally user-friendly, some features might require a bit of time for users to learn and understand fully.
  • Reliance on Internet Connection
    DocuClipper requires a stable internet connection for full functionality, which may be a drawback in areas with unstable internet.
  • Document Format Limitations
    While it supports a variety of formats, there might be some document types that are less compatible or require additional steps for processing.
